On a problem of Bochner and von Neumann
Abstract The following theorem is proved. If there exists an everywhere dense set Γ such that every solution of the equation v't=−iA*v satisfying the condition v(0) ε Γ is defined on the entire axis and is bounded, then every compact solution of the equation u't=iAu is an almost-periodic f...
